A bond will be the lending of money to another party. Bonds are issued as security for the money loaned. Most bonds may be corporate or governmental. They are traditionally issued in $1,000 face percentage. Interest is paid a good annual or semi-annual premise. Corporate bonds are taxable, while some governmentals are non-taxable. Municipal bonds and I-bonds (issued by the U.S. Treasury) are non-taxable.

Structured Entity Tax Credit - The irs is attacking an inventive scheme involving state conservation tax credits. The strategy works by having people set up partnerships that invest in state conservation credits. The credits are eventually dried-up and a K-1 is distributed to the partners who then consider the credits on their personal return. The IRS is arguing that there's no legitimate business purpose for your partnership, it's the strategy fraudulent.
